Transaction

c3083dbb284bee9b877e5e66aa2b3040029f43800976dbcf338a56493b038402

Summary

In Block364570
TimeWed, 20 Sep 2023 20:22:45 UTC
Total Input2004.22060484 Nebula
Total Output2038.22060484 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
601944 Confirmations2038.22060484 Nebula
Raw Transaction